Shiya Zhao in Flare magazine.
Caption: Shiya Zhao in Flare magazine.
Actress Source: IMDB Shiya Zhao is an actress, known for The Last Movie (2012) and The Bold and the Beautiful (1987).
Barbra Streisand pictures →
Gregory Divers pictures →
Tatum Freeman pictures →